1.Southpaw Jones presents
First Lines
Introductions to classic works I will never finish:

Dry, salty, and stale. Never will there be a finer three-pronged description of Noam’s pretzel and, well, Noam himself. He sat grimacing in the driver’s seat of a filthy yellow steamroller on the edge of an expanding suburban subdivision. His wife was a substitute teacher, and they had met in the sub-zero Atlantic on a Navy submarine.

They had one son named Grimez who worked as an A&R rep for Sub Pop Records. He was an ex-con and the subject of a subplot in a substandard crime novel. The author, Shlaz, was the subordinate of a more famous crime novelist, Colostomy Brown.

Noam hated reading. Noam hated his pretzel. Noam wanted a sub sandwich, and he knew full well that his foreman had a 12-inch club waiting in the fridge. Noam seriously considered flattening this man. “We won’t have any warning when the sun explodes,” he thought, “We’ll just be gone.”
